Two roads linking HCMC and Binh Duong to be widened

HCMC – HCMC and neighboring Binh Duong Province will spend more than VND5 trillion widening two roads connecting the two sides.

A representative of the Binh Duong government said today, March 22, that the province was working with HCMC to implement the two road projects.

One of the two roads connects the Song Than intersection in Di An City, Binh Duong Province and Pham Van Dong Boulevard in Thu Duc City, HCMC. The widening of this 1.2-km road would cost over VND3.8 trillion, with VND2.4 trillion for site clearance and compensation. The project is expected to affect 144 households.

The other project is the 1.36-km An Binh Road, with 1.08 km of it in Binh Duong and the rest in HCMC. The project will require VND1.7 trillion and affect 170 households.

After the upgrade, the two roads would facilitate goods transport and commutes, and ease traffic congestion, the local media reported.

Binh Duong has over 7,420 kilometers of roads, including three national highways, and 14 provincial roads with a total length of 449 kilometers.
